Understated Elegance

A structural beam clad in wood salvaged from the house’s original framing defines the formal kitchen and complements the warm white oak flooring and cabinetry. Flanking the sink, refrigerator and freezer columns hide behind door panels that extend above the units to line up with the top of the windows and the underside of the soffit for a clean architectural line.

Impressive Island

The 4-inch-thick mitered island top is an engineered quartz that looks like marble but is stain resistant. Touch latches on the drawers of the kitchen island mean there’s no need for obtrusive hardware that would detract from their smooth character-oak faces.

Sleek Sink Design

In keeping with the kitchen’s minimalist design, the sink faces a bright wall of windows (instead of upper cabinets). A retro three-leg bridge faucet graces an otherwise contemporary kitchen.

Bright Breakfast Nook

The breakfast nook’s casement windows look out onto the side entry porch, allowing for a good-bye wave to kids heading off to school. USB-equipped outlets built into the banquette keep phones powered up. The casement windows marry a wood interior with a vinyl frame and aluminum-clad exterior for beauty and durability.

Hidden Features

A pull-out stool is concealed behind a slim panel to the left of the sink, and a dishwasher—behind a false front with a drawer and two doors—to the right. Only an interruption in the toe kick lighting hints at the hidden appliance.
